Latest Patents

Matthew holds a patent for a "Method for operation of a bus system for highly flexible and quick data." This invention includes a method and a circuit configuration designed for the operation of a bus system. The bus features a control unit that manages arbitration and monitors data transmission time. The actual data transmission is determined by the active master unit and the addressed slave unit. Additionally, characteristics of a bus cycle, such as data length and access to data areas, are transmitted in an encoded form through multiple control lines.
